In the world of luxury fragrance, Bvlgari stands as a beacon of sophistication, and its 'Eau Parfumée' collection is particularly celebrated for its distinctive tea-inspired scents. Among these, Bvlgari Au Thé Blanc, released in 2003 and expertly composed by master perfumer Jacques Cavallier Belletrud, offers a unique interpretation of white tea. This unisex Eau de Parfum (EDP) distinguishes itself with an ethereal, calming presence that has captivated fragrance enthusiasts for two decades. Au Thé Blanc is not merely a fragrance; it is an experience designed to evoke tranquility and refined simplicity. It ventures beyond conventional perfume structures, embracing a minimalist yet deeply resonant character. This review delves into the intricate layers of this beloved scent, examining its olfactive journey, performance, and suitability for various occasions, providing a comprehensive guide for those seeking an understated luxury.

Notes Pyramid

Top
TeaArtemisiaBergamotOrange BlossomBitter Orange
Heart
PepperCardamomCoriander
Base
MuskWoody NotesJasmineAmberRose

Bvlgari Au Thé Blanc stands as a testament to understated luxury and masterful perfumery. Its calming white tea essence, complemented by subtle spices and a clean musky-woody base, creates a scent that is both sophisticated and universally appealing. While its moderate performance requires appreciation for subtle fragrances, its versatility and unique character make it a worthy addition to any collection for those seeking tranquility and refined elegance.
